Types of Generators for Caravans
There are two main types of generators that are commonly used for caravans: portable generators and inverter generators. Portable generators are a popular choice for caravan owners because they are versatile and can provide a significant amount of power. These generators are typically powered by gasoline or diesel fuel and can be used to run multiple appliances at once.
On the other hand, inverter generators are a more compact and efficient option for caravaning. These generators produce clean and stable power, making them ideal for powering sensitive electronic devices like laptops and smartphones. Inverter generators are also quieter and more fuel-efficient than portable generators, making them a great choice for those who prioritize noise levels and energy consumption.
Factors to Consider When Choosing a Generator for Caravans
When selecting a generator for your caravan, there are several factors that you should consider to ensure you choose the right one for your needs. Here are some key considerations to keep in mind:
1. Power Output: The first thing to consider when choosing a generator for your caravan is the power output. Calculate the total wattage of all the appliances you plan to run simultaneously and choose a generator that can handle that load.
2. Fuel Type: Consider the type of fuel that the generator runs on. Gasoline and diesel generators are the most common options, but there are also propane and solar-powered generators available for those looking for alternative fuel sources.
3. Size and Portability: If space is limited in your caravan, you’ll want to choose a generator that is compact and easy to transport. Look for models that are lightweight and have built-in handles or wheels for easy maneuverability.
4. Noise Level: Noise can be a significant concern when camping in close quarters with other caravanners. Choose a generator that operates quietly to avoid disturbing your neighbors.
5. Run Time: Consider how long you need the generator to run on a single tank of fuel. Look for models with longer run times if you plan to be off the grid for an extended period.
6. Price: Generators come in a wide range of price points, so it’s essential to set a budget and stick to it when shopping for a generator for your caravan.
Top Generator Brands for Caravans
There are several reputable brands that specialize in generators for caravans. Some of the top brands to consider include Honda, Yamaha, Champion, and Generac. These brands are known for producing high-quality generators that are reliable, efficient, and durable.
Honda generators are known for their excellent build quality and reliability. The Honda EU2200i is a popular choice for caravan owners due to its quiet operation, fuel efficiency, and clean power output.
Yamaha generators are another top choice for caravaning enthusiasts. The Yamaha EF2000iSv2 is a lightweight and compact inverter generator that is perfect for powering electronics and appliances on the go.
Champion generators are a budget-friendly option for those looking for a reliable power source for their caravan. The Champion 75531i is a popular model that offers quiet operation, long run times, and a convenient RV-ready design.
Generac is another trusted brand that offers a wide range of generators for various applications, including caravans. The Generac GP3000i is a powerful inverter generator that provides clean and stable power for sensitive electronic devices.
